Calculate the total storage capacity using the formula: Total Capacity (Wh) = Voltage (V) x Total Amp-Hours (Ah). [pdf] The optimum tilt angle is calculated by adding 15 degrees to your latitude during winter, and subtracting 15 degrees from your latitude during summer.
